Enhancing Mobility and Security: Tracking Your Car Movement with GPS Technology Anywhere in the World

Introduction: In an era characterized by rapid technological advancements, the integration of Global Positioning System (GPS) technology has revolutionized various aspects of our lives, including transportation and security. One of the most compelling applications of GPS technology is the ability to track the movement of vehicles from virtually anywhere in the world. This capability has significant implications for individuals, businesses, and even governments, offering enhanced mobility, efficiency, and security.

I. Understanding GPS Tracking Technology: A. What is GPS?

  1. GPS, or Global Positioning System, is a network of satellites that orbit the Earth, transmitting precise signals that allow GPS receivers to determine their exact location.
  2. GPS technology operates based on trilateration, where signals from multiple satellites are used to triangulate the receiver's position on Earth's surface.

B. How Does GPS Tracking Work?

  1. GPS tracking involves the use of GPS-enabled devices, such as trackers or receivers, installed in vehicles.
  2. These devices receive signals from GPS satellites and calculate the vehicle's coordinates, which are then transmitted to a central server or monitoring system.
  3. Users can access real-time or historical location data through web-based platforms or mobile applications.

II. Applications of GPS Tracking in Vehicle Management: A. Fleet Tracking:

  1. Businesses with fleets of vehicles utilize GPS tracking to monitor their assets in real-time, optimize routes, and improve operational efficiency.
  2. Fleet tracking systems provide valuable insights into driver behavior, fuel consumption, and vehicle maintenance, leading to cost savings and better resource allocation.

B. Personal Vehicle Tracking:

  1. Individuals use GPS tracking to safeguard their vehicles against theft or unauthorized use.
  2. GPS-enabled anti-theft systems can alert owners and authorities if a vehicle is moved without authorization, facilitating prompt recovery.

III. Advantages of Global Vehicle Tracking: A. Enhanced Security:

  1. GPS tracking enables continuous monitoring of vehicle locations, deterring theft and aiding in the recovery of stolen vehicles.
  2. Real-time alerts and geofencing capabilities notify users of unauthorized vehicle movements, allowing for immediate action.

B. Improved Efficiency:

  1. Businesses benefit from optimized route planning and reduced idle time, leading to improved productivity and customer satisfaction.
  2. GPS tracking enables proactive maintenance scheduling, reducing downtime and extending vehicle lifespan.

C. Compliance and Accountability:

  1. GPS data can be used to ensure compliance with regulations such as driver hours-of-service and vehicle maintenance standards.
  2. Accurate tracking of vehicle movements provides transparency and accountability in logistics operations, reducing disputes and liability risks.

IV. Overcoming Challenges and Considerations: A. Privacy Concerns:

  1. The widespread adoption of GPS tracking raises concerns about individual privacy and data security.
  2. Clear policies and regulations are necessary to govern the collection, storage, and use of GPS data, balancing the need for security with individual rights.

B. Technical Limitations:

  1. GPS signals may be obstructed or degraded in urban areas, tunnels, or dense foliage, affecting tracking accuracy.
  2. Integration with other technologies, such as cellular or satellite communication, can mitigate these limitations and enhance reliability.

Windshield Wiper Fluid Tips Visibility is critcal for safe driving. Here are few tips to help you clearly see the road ahead. Check fluid level . Keep your windshield wiper fluid reservoir filled to the correct level, especially before beginning a long trip or travelling in bad weather. Fill the right reservoir . Some people may mistake the coolant reservoir for the windshield wiper fluid reservoir. The one for the coolant includes a hose that leads to the radiator. Keep a spare container  of windshield wiper fluid in your vehicle, just in case. You’ll be grateful if you ever run out during winter driving. Don’t take clear visibility for granted.
